Q: What is hydrostatic pressure water damage?

A: Hydrostatic pressure water damage occurs when water pressure builds up behind a wall or floor, causing it to push through and cause damage. This can happen due to a variety of factors, including heavy rainfall, flooding, or poor drainage.

Q: What causes hydrostatic pressure water damage?

A: Hydrostatic pressure water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including heavy rainfall, flooding, poor drainage, and clogged gutters. It’s also possible to experience hydrostatic pressure water damage due to poor construction or design.
